The Sathorn Location
Sathorn Gallery Residences sits in the Silom–Sathorn central business district, Bangkok’s most established corporate and diplomatic quarter. BTS Chong Nonsi and BTS Saint Louis on the Silom the city’s wider BTS network within easy reach, while MRT Lumphini connects directly to the subway. Lumphini Park, one of Bangkok’s largest green spaces, is close by, and Sathorn Road’s concentration of embassies, international schools and dining venues runs through the immediate area.

Q: Is Sathorn a good area to live in Bangkok?
A: Sathorn is widely considered one of Bangkok's most liveable districts for professionals and families alike. It combines proximity to the central business district with relatively tree-lined streets, walkable access to Lumphini Park, strong transit connections, and a broad selection of international restaurants, cafés and embassies close at hand.
